One of the primary benefits of plano concave lenses is their ability to diverge light rays. When a parallel beam of light passes through a plano concave lens, it is spread out or diverged. This characteristic makes them ideal for applications where light needs to be dispersed, such as in laser systems or optical instruments.
For example, in laser equipment, plano concave lenses are used to expand the beam to ensure it covers a larger area without focusing too tightly. As a practical suggestion, consider incorporating plano concave lenses in your laser setups if you're aiming for broader beam profiles.
Plano concave lenses also play a significant role in correcting optical aberrations. When used in combination with other lens types, they can help reduce spherical aberration and improve the overall image quality.
In photography, for instance, these lenses can be combined with convex lenses to correct distortions that often occur at the edges of images. When setting up your camera system, don't underestimate the pairing of these lenses for achieving clearer, sharper photos.

Plano concave lenses have one flat (plano) side and one concave side, while standard concave lenses have both sides curved inward. This distinction affects how light is manipulated, with plano concave lenses commonly used for specific applications like beam divergence.
